JMiur [E]

Cada vez que pretendo mostrar el nuevo botón de Twitter ... deja de funcionar y aparecen ventanas de advertencia. Obviamente, aún no parece funcionar bien pero bueno, tengamos esperanza en que alguna vez lo haga.


La idea es que este botón provisto por el mismo Twitter, reemplace otros servicios como Tweetmeme

Si vamos a la página oficial del Botón de Twittear, veremos las opciones disponibles que incluyendo el estilo gráfico, textos adicionales, idioma, etc:


El resultado final será un código que conviene colocarlo sólo en las entradas individuales, incluido dentro de alguna etiqueta que luego, nos permita ubicarlo con precisión; por ejemplo:
<b:if cond='data:blog.pageType == &quot;item&quot;'>
<div class='twittersharebutton'>
<a class='twitter-share-button' data-count='horizontal' data-lang='es' data-via='nombre' href='http://twitter.com/share'>Tweet</a>
<script src='http://platform.twitter.com/widgets.js' type='text/javascript'/>
</div>
</b:if>
De ese modo podremos agregar el estilo en el CSS de la plantilla con cualquier propiedad:
.twittersharebutton { float: right; height: 20px; width: 110px; }
Del mismo modo, si no queremos usar nuestras propias imágenes, en lugar de utilizar el script, podemos agregar un enlace simple (más información):
<b:if cond='data:blog.pageType == &quot;item&quot;'>
<div class='twittersharebutton'>
<a expr:href='&quot;http://twitter.com/share?text=&amp;&quot; + data:post.title + &quot;&amp;url=&quot; + data:post.url + &quot;&amp;via=nombre&amp;related=miCuentaTwitter&quot;'>
<img src='URL_imagen' />
</a>
</div>
</b:if>

17 comentarios:

Adrián J. Messina  

Me imagine que se podia estilizar, pero la verdad es muy util.
Gracias!
abrazo!

Responder
Raúl  

Hola Jmiur tengo una pregunta ya coloqué el botón oficial de Twitter pero quiero que al Twittear no aparezca el titulo completo del blog (porque es muy largo). He visto que en algunas páginas que usan el botón oficial al presionar solo te pone el título de la entrada o noticia y no la entrada de la web (blog)

Quisiera q mi boton de Twitter solo muestre el título de la entrada y no del blog!!!

Como lo puedo hacer??? Muchas gracias

Responder
JMiur  

Aparentemente, el nombre está en este parámetro: data-via='nombre'

Supongo que allí, podrías poner cualquier nombre más corto o ninguno porque me aprece que lo importante es que salga el título de la entrada más que el título del blog en si mismo.

Responder
Raúl  

Muchas gracias Jmiur pero el parámetro data-via es el nombre del usuario que se menciona en el Tweet por ejemplo sale el título de la entrada luego del blog y por último salve vía y el nombre o usuario twitter del que pongas. No es el del título del blog. No encuentro la forma de acortarlo porque mi título es muy largo, pero precisamente me ha servido para recibir más visitas especialmente la segunda parte del título.

Quisiera que haya la forma de que al presionar el botón oficial de Twitter solo aparezca el título de la entrada y no del blog!!

Responder
JMiur  

Pués entonces, desconozco si hay otro parámetro disponible.

Responder
ObiJuan  

Tengo una duda y por más que busco no consigo resolverla...
Segun he visto, se puede configurar la url del tweet que se genera. A la hora de hacer el boton, pulsamos en URL en el punto 1, y se introduce otra URL. Esto introduce en el codigo un parametro "data-url".
Ahora bien, me gustaria que esa "data-url" tuviera la url de cada post. De esta forma, pienso, se podría tener un boton "Tweet" en cada post de la pagina principal, y no solo individualmente.
Eso es lo que quiero, que en mi pagina principal, que se muestran los 5 o 10 ultimos posts del blog, cada uno tenga un boton tweet para él solito. ¿Es esto posible de algun modo, aunque no sea con el boton "oficial" de Twitter? Estoy probando con data:post.url de todas las formas que se me ocurre pero no lo consigo...
Tambien querria poner el botón de Facebook, pero ambos son similares, creo que si soy capaz de poner uno, podré poner el otro.
Muchas gracias por atenderme :)

Responder
JMiur  

Pués, hasta donde sé, deberías utilizar el último de los códigos que se muestran en el post sin el condicional.

Responder
k_nelita  

Hola JM esto es una tarea que tengo pendiente hace tiempo, este post es algo viejo no se si habrá cambiado algo, pero hoy saqué el código de la web de Twitter y quiero ponerlo pero no se donde tendría que ponerlo para que quede en el sitio que está en el video, debajo de las entradas por donde están los botoncitos de compartir de Blogger.

El condicional que pusiste donde tendría que ponerlo exactamente? Y el código no es exacto al que tengo.

Otra inquietud leyendo un comentario anterior que dice que le sale todo el nombre del blog, el mío también es muy largo, sale todo entero? O solo el título del post?
Desde ya muchas gracias :)

Responder
JMiur  

Puede ir en cualquier parte dentro de esa parte, por ejemplo, en el footer de los posts donde suelene estar las etiquetas o los botones para compartir de Blogger a los que te referís.

respecto del nombre, en principio, si se trata de las páginas individuales saldrá el título. La semama que viene habrá una entrada más explciativa pero podés fijarte en este comentario para ver algún adelanto de cómo escribir los distintos datos.

Responder
k_nelita  

La verdad es que si ya me dejé estar tanto con este tema y ahora veo que es tan engorroso lo de las entradas individuales y todo eso, que prefiero esperar a que hagas el post explicandolo clarito como siempre.

Aunque por lo que leí en la otra entrada veo dificil, habrá que ocultar los botones en la principal?

En otros sitios veo que hago retweet y no sale una dirección larga... no entiendo... y ahora que me doy cuenta, yo misma desde mi blog cada vez que publico lo comparto en Twitter con el botoncito de Blogger y sale la url larga, ya estoy tan acostumbrada a borrarle todo el principio que no me había dado cuenta de la dificultad que tendrían los demás, recién caigo...

Espero tu entrada y que me digas mas exactamente donde pondría ese código dentro de la plantilla, ya se que en el footer pero donde dice line 1, line 2 o que?

Mil gracias, como verás mientras escribía reflexionaba :)

Responder
k_nelita  

Hola JM hice algo mas práctico, creo, me acordé que tenía Tweer This en los otros blogs y puse eso en http://www.sonando-porbailar.com.ar pero me queda a la izquierda y lo quiero poner a la derecha donde están las etiquetas, comentarios, el lapicito y todo eso del footer de los posts, ya probé antes de line 1, que es donde está ahora, en line2 sale en el mismo sitio, y en line 3 idem.
Como hago para que salga del otro lado? Porque queda justo debajo del seguir leyendo y me parece que es molesto...

Copié el código de Te Propongo... y en http://www.folktan.com.ar también lo tengo pero con un div que supongo hace que salga del otro lado pero en el Bailando no sale así ni con el div...

Otra cosa, en FolkTango eliminé los botoncitos de compartir de Blogger, desde edición de los post y sigue saliendo en el blog, aunque no funcionan, se siguen viendo... que será eso?

Ahh ahora que veo también los eliminé de Te Propongo y se siguen viendo... Bueno, no lo eliminé solo puse que no se vean, pero no... se siguen viendo... no entiendo nada...

Responder
JMiur  

Coloca el código en un DIV y agregale propiedades tipo float:left; por ejemplo. Luego, se ve si requiere más ajustes

Los botones de Blogger se seguirán viendo si no están condicionados por el código de Blogger así que todo es cuestión de buscar esta línea en la plantilla:

<b:include data='post' name='shareButtons'/>

y borrarla.

Responder
k_nelita  

Ahá y donde tendría que poner eso dentro del div?
Ya lo probé con el div de FolkTango pero no tiene esas propiedades y lo mismo está a la izquierda...

Me podrías poner el div completo con esas propiedades, no se armarlo sola... :(

Responder
k_nelita  

Ya saqué los botones de compartir de Blogger en todos los blogs, y fui a la web de AddThis saqué un código nuevo que han puesto con bonitos botones de Facebook Twitter y otras yerbas.
Lo puse en todos los blogs y después me di cuenta que me ponía tooooda la dirección del blog larguísimaaa...

Entonces empecé a experimentar con el código viejo y el nuevo hice una rara mezcla entre los dos y logré un resultado aceptable, me queda por resolver que no deja espacio el botón de FB para que se vean bien cuantos likes hay, o sea está ese botón muy cerca del que le sigue y no da espacio, no se si se entiende... y eso no tengo idea de como modificarlo...

Si tenés tiempo dale una mirada, está en todos los blogs...

Buen Domingo :)

Responder
JMiur  

Si es un script como el de AddThis, entonces, no hay forma de dimensioanr cada aprte a menos que ellos en el servicio lo admitan. El botón de Face, tal como muestra el codigo que veo, tien 90pixeles y por eso no hay espacio; como mínimo, debería medir 100 pero no sé qué cosa controla eso si es que hay algo que lo controle.

Responder
k_nelita  

Es un script dentro de un código, en realidad creo que son dos scripts, yo le metí mano y acomodé bastante, al menos los títulos salen correctos, si querés inspeccionarlo te lo mando por correo, porque nunca aprendí a poner códigos acá...
De dos códigos hice uno y funciona salvo ese detalle...
Decime si querés que te lo mande y lo estudiás :)

Responder
JMiur  

Mandalo y me fijo.

Responder

¿Quiere dejar un comentario?

recuerde que los comentarios están siendo moderados y serán publicados a la brevedad ...

Todos los archivos y demos alojados en Fileden han sido redireccionados y deberían estar funcionando correctamente.
De todos modos, también puede accederse a ellos a través de SkyDrive

Nota: sólo los miembros de este blog pueden publicar comentarios.

Si le gusta ir a lo seguro utilice este botón para abrir los comentarios en una ventana modal en esta misma pagina.

Si añora tiempos idos, use este enlace para agregar un comentario al viejo estilo ...

 
CERRAR